Index: multides.html
===================================================================
--- multides.html (revision 6167)
+++ multides.html (revision 6168)
@@ -41,9 +41,18 @@
events
-At the moment all events need to be local.
+Event callbacks get a (rnd_design_t *). There are two kind of events:
+
+ - per-design: the event affects a specific design only; most often called
+ for the current design, but callbacks shouldn't depend on that.
+ Examples: RND_EVENT_SAVE_*, RND_EVENT_DESIGN_*.
+ Marked as [d].
+
- per-app: the event affects the whole application and the design pointer
+ passed is irrelevant (points to the current design).
+ Examples: RND_EVENT_NEW_DIALOG, RND_EVENT_BUSY.
+ Marked as [a].
+
-
config change callbacks
With config swapping this is granted; however the API lacks hidlib passing.